Transaction 76d7276727123ef65bbafaa29b3cd6024349a0c90e999803abfec1217217b87e

1 Input
2 Outputs
  • 76d7276727123ef65bbafaa29b3cd6024349a0c90e999803abfec1217217b87e:0
  • value  1695976
    address  1Jj5xoNyCYcrqaZ66M8bCRTqtgXLKj5dYg
  • 76d7276727123ef65bbafaa29b3cd6024349a0c90e999803abfec1217217b87e:1
  • value  24529869
    address  3Q5fu1cuRPp2SxHaA9Bin1PS3pZbs8gTnz